Hello all! I am trying to run a repeated measures analysis and am not quite
sure whether I have set this up correctly. Could anyone offer some advice?
I have the following design- subjects perform 4 blocks. Each block consists
of 5 scans of control period and 21 of task. I'm interested in how the
effect of task changes across the blocks. Here is how I have specified the
model:
TR=3.4 sec
26 scans per session
replicated? yes
timing the same? yes
1 cond or trial (task)
not stochastic
fixed SOA
SOA for task =26
time to first trial=6
no parametric modulation
these trials are epochs
boxcar convolved with hrf
include temporal derivatives
scans for task=21
interactions among trials=yes
no regressors.
Then when I estimate the model, I use the F contrasts and put the effects of
interest contrast together with one I specify- -3 -1 1 3 for the linear
trend across blocks. I examine these two as inclusive.
Does the resulting display reflect the task x block interaction?
Also, right now I am only examining one subject. How do I include multiple
subjects in this analysis?
